As one set of 'lions' prove to be toothless and lame, another prove their bite to be a little more deadly..

So what was the fuss about the Australian cricket team? After stuffing them in the T20 final, England now take an assailable 3-0 lead in the NatWest series.

The 'England' team (I use the term loosely) struggled past Australia in the third one day international at Old Trafford yesterday. After holding the fearsome likes of Paine, Hopes and Bollinger to a modest 212 all out in 46 overs. England sweaked home with one wicket and just five balls to spare.

Our disparate bunch of cricketers seems to have collared another South African to add to their collection. Craig Kieswetter has suddenly burst onto the scene this summer and done a passable impression of Adam Gilchrist despite falling for a golden duck this time around. Its encouraging to see the big guns delivering, Anderson continues to alternate between world beater and going for a hatful (3-22 was one of his good days) and Swann cut through the upper order when they Australians looked like racking up a big score. The establised batsmen all chipped in, test captain Strauss playing the anchor role, scoring 87 off 121 balls with eight boundaries.

A middle order collapse reminiscent of mediocre England of the 1990s meant Bresnan dragged us to victory with just a wicket in hand. In short, what shouldve been a comfortable victory from 183-5 ended up being much closer in the end.
